
The cast and crew of ‘RRR’ recently threw a party in Mumbai to commemorate the film’s enormous global success. As the film approaches the Rs 1,000 crore mark at the global box office, the ‘RRR’ team had ample reason to throw a huge party. The whole cast of the film was in attendance, including director SS Rajamouli and actors Ram Charan and Jr NTR. Apart from the ‘crew of RRR,’ the celebration was attended by the film industry’s who’s who, including blockbuster Aamir Khan, veteran star Jeetendra, newcomer Palak Tiwari, and actor Huma Qureshi, producer Karan Johar, and lyricist Javed Akhtar.
Additionally, a sizable media contingent attended the event, where journalists raised numerous questions regarding the film. One such question concerned Ram Charan’s potential to eclipse Jr NTR.
According to a report on bollywoodlife.com, Ram Charan stated that this was not the case at all, as both Jr NTR and he were presented equally in the film as per director SS Rajamouli’s concept. He stated that it was a joy working on the film alongside Jr NTR. And the best thing about Ram Charan’s response was that Jr NTR agreed with it entirely.
‘RRR’ has had an incredible run at the box office since its March 25 release.
The pan-Indian film, which starred Mega Power Star Ram Charan and Jr NTR, was a deft synthesis of fiction and history. Set in 1920, ‘RRR’ delves into the unrecorded period in the lives of Komaram Bheem (Jr NTR) and Alluri Sitarama Raju (Ram Charan), during which both revolutionaries chose to disappear before joining the struggle for independent India. The film used a historical blind hole for a cinematic spectacle, as there appear to be no records of these freedom fighters’ life when they were away from their homes. The film, which also stars Alia Bhatt and Ajay Devgn, was released in theatres on March 25.
